We are using funding from T1 bonds to improve sidewalks, storm drains, streets, parks, community centers, and other key infrastructure and facilities.
Measure T1 provides $100 million of funding from bond revenue to pay for improvements to City infrastructure and facilities. Phase 1 projects are complete. This is an update on Phase 2 projects.

Facilities/Buildings
-
African American Holistic Resource Center: Planning and programming phase almost complete, scheduled to open July 2026.
-
MLK Jr. Youth Service Center Renovation: Planning phase complete. Design Documentation phase has begun, scheduled to open May 2025.
-
City Building at 1947 Center St – In planning phase. Windows and HVAC improvements design anticipated to be complete in February 2025.
-
South Berkeley Senior Center – In design phase for structural strengthening and other improvements. Waiting on result of recently submitted CRC grant.
-
Fire Station 2 – Completing design documents. Submittal of permit approval in October 2024.
-
Fire Station 6 – (Planning project only) In schematic design phase.
-
Corporation Yard Improvements:
- Wash Station – Design phase at 70%.
- H-Roof Repair – Design and permitting complete.
- Green Room, Lockers, Bathroom, Training Room – Design and permitting complete.
Restrooms
-
ROW Restrooms at University/San Pablo; Alcatraz/Adeline – Bidding, Completion June 2025.
-
ROW Restrooms at Channing/Telegraph- Bidding complete. Construction will begin after PG&E work. Estimate construction completion in June of 2025.
-
Telegraph/Channing Garage Restroom Improvements – Restroom project has been combined with elevator replacement project and is currently in permitting phase.
-
Harrison Park Restroom: Conceptual design phase almost complete.
-
Cesar Chavez Restroom on Spinnaker: In design.
-
Ohlone Park Restroom: currently working towards 100% Construction Documents; plans to submit for permitting this Spring; construction anticipated to begin in FY25.
-
K-Dock Restroom: Project is at 30% Design.
Parks
Waterfront
-
Marina Piling Replacements: Complete.
-
D & E Dock Replacement: Currently advertised for bids (Bid Opening on March 15, 2024); anticipated construction to begin August 2024.
Streets/Storm Water/Pathways
-
Streets: Project yet to be determined.
-
Bollard conversion to landscaping: Design in process, expected completion of design in August 2024.
-
Sidewalks: 60% of 550 construction locations are complete.
-
Pathway Improvements: in Construction (50%). Additional scope pending.
-
Storm Improvements: Complete. (John Hinkel Park, Marin, Euclid, Spruce, Grizzly Peak, San Benito, High Court and Virginia)
